Key Differences

Freud A is a single 1/2" flush trim bit positioned in a lower price tier and praised for sharp, smooth cuts, while Bosch B is a six-piece carbide-tipped trim bit set with micrograin carbide tips and an anti-friction coating for varied edging tasks. Choose Freud if you want a high-quality single trim bit at a more affordable price point; choose Bosch if you need multiple bit types and coatings for broader routing work
